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/79.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/86.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Jquery 引导按钮对齐小屏幕宽度_Jquery_Html_Css_Twitter Bootstrap - Fatal编程技术网

Jquery 引导按钮对齐小屏幕宽度

Jquery 引导按钮对齐小屏幕宽度,jquery,html,css,twitter-bootstrap,Jquery,Html,Css,Twitter Bootstrap,好的,我正在为我正在构建的一个小型调查网站设计一些按钮,我很高兴它在桌面上的外观,但是当我将浏览器窗口的大小调整到类似于手机的大小时,我无法让按钮在彼此下方对齐。桌面大小的版本有两行,一行有3个按钮,另一行有2个按钮 全尺寸桌面看起来还可以: 缩小宽度: 我的按钮代码: <div class="panel-body" style="padding-bottom:0px;"> <div class="row"> <div class="b

好的,我正在为我正在构建的一个小型调查网站设计一些按钮,我很高兴它在桌面上的外观,但是当我将浏览器窗口的大小调整到类似于手机的大小时,我无法让按钮在彼此下方对齐。桌面大小的版本有两行,一行有3个按钮,另一行有2个按钮

全尺寸桌面看起来还可以:

缩小宽度:

我的按钮代码:

<div class="panel-body" style="padding-bottom:0px;">
    <div class="row"> 
        <div class="btn-group btn-group-justified mg0 pd0"role="group" aria-label="...">
        <div class="col-xs-6 col-sm-4 mg0 pd0">
        <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ice1" value="<?php echo $aId[0];?>"><?php echo $aTitle[0];?></button>
        </div><div class="col-xs-6 col-sm-4 mg0 pd0">
        <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ice2" value="<?php echo $aId[1];?>"><?php echo $aTitle[1];?></button>
        </div><div class="col-xs-6 col-sm-4 mg0 pd0">
        <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ice3" value="<?php echo $aId[2];?>"><?php echo $aTitle[2];?></button>
        </div>
    </div>
    </div><div class="row">
      <div class="btn-group btn-group-justified mg0"role="group" aria-label="...">
          <div class="col-xs-6 mg0 pd0">
        <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ice4" value="<?php echo $aId[3];?>"><?php echo $aTitle[3];?></button>
          </div><div class="col-xs-6 mg0 pd0">
         <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ice5" value="<?php echo $aId[4];?>"><?php echo $aTitle[4];?></button>
          </div>
      </div>
    </div>
</div>


尝试将class
class=“col-xs-12”
而不是
class=“col-xs-6”
添加到按钮
divs


这意味着按钮将以xs分辨率占据所有12个网格列,而不是col-6的2个按钮,谢谢我现在得到了它下面的两个按钮需要md声明,现在它已修复,我了解它是如何工作的现在网格xs md lg系统

<div class="btn-group btn-group-justified mg0 "role="group" aria-label="...">
          <div class="mg0 pd0 col-xs-12 col-md-6">
        <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ice4" value="<?php echo $aId[3];?>"><?php echo $aTitle[3];?></button>
          </div><div class="mg0 pd0 col-xs-12 col-md-6">
         <button type="button" class="btn btn-default btn-lg btn-block" id="btnChoice5" value="<?php echo $aId[4];?>"><?php echo $aTitle[4];?></button>
          </div>
      </div>


当屏幕很小时,按钮可以很好地相互对齐,但是桌面大小的屏幕现在有两个按钮相互下方,而不是相邻,因此它现在有3个按钮,1个按钮,1个按钮,其中需要3个按钮,2个按钮…感谢您目前正在寻找类似:class=“col-xs-12 col-md-6“。为了解释,这意味着在“md”中屏幕或更大屏幕上,按钮将以行或2行对齐。所以两个按钮并排。如果你想要3个并排的按钮,你应该使用col-md-4来代替。是的,我刚刚注意到我为下面的两个按钮添加了它们,它们现在可以很好地调整大小了。